Listen,,, get yourself a 510-510 sealed adapter, screw your LR Atty onto the adapter all the way, get yourself an Empire Drip Shield, and slide that whole Atty/adapter up into the drip shield so the bottom of the adapter is flush with the bottom of the Drip Shield. Now you can keep that LR Atty more wet and it will last you longer. I use this set up with HH-357's and keep them soaked,,, they last me 7-8 months and I run them daily. Keeping that Atty wet is the longevity of that Atty.

I was also wondering about the 357, that is if it can accept a drip shield. It sounds like it can but what about the long barrel?

Yes the hh357 is capable of using a drip shield. You just want to get a 510-510 extension if you're using a 510 atty. If you're using a 901, some devices require the extension and some don't depending on the connector post being recessed or not. In that case, get a 901-510 atty. As far as the long barrells, they will still fit but it the atty may stick out a little passed the drip shield on the top. Still works perfectly IMO
